Output d96063215f39a6801ed7f92283ab8d76a9fc69ea9bbfb81fdd6bfc4f09f1b719:0

value
270955641
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fde258dad6f76beab77f60e474d6da75b8ea9003 OP_EQUAL
address
3QqS2wxQJhCCPajTP2Y7UaKa8xJMHSjny3
transaction
d96063215f39a6801ed7f92283ab8d76a9fc69ea9bbfb81fdd6bfc4f09f1b719
spent
true